    1970 Corvette SBC converting to coils per cylinder with LS 0411 PCM and modified wiring harness. Using a TPIS intake and throttlebody. Looking for help.

    I installed the distributor delete with the cam position sensor, the 24x sprocket and crank position sensor. I wired in power, grounds, injectors, coils, map, iat, iac, tps, cmp, ckp, 8 coils/wires, and ect. I installed the attached tune from an 02 Camaro dbc. I'm using the obd2 connector for efilive program and scanning. All efilive is reading at the moment are, MAP of about 39, tps as it should, iat and ect are at ambient temp. I have rung out all wires and checked power and grounds at appropriate terminals at the pcm. I have the ckp sensor out and connected since I wasn't seeing any fire with it in. I can flag the sensor, it lights the noid light on any injector plug for 2 or 3 times and then it stops until I stop flagging for a minute or so, then it will repeat the same over and over as I flag and rest. It never fires a spark plug during the flagging. I'm using a spark plug that I have plugged into the plug wire end and a grounded strap. The ecu came out of an 01 z06. I did a full reflash with the 02 Camaro tune since I needed it to be dbc. I can't think of anything else add. I'll add the pin outs for the ecu that I used tomorrow.

    What crank sensor are you using? On a LS the 24x sensor actually has a dual pickup to read the high/low of the mirrored gaps in the "dual sandwiched" trigger wheel. I'm not familiar with the ones in the timing cover if that is what you are using. Pics or links would help me see. On the dual pickup sensor, orientation is critical as is has to coincide with the wheel.

    I assume you have VATS turned off as well. Oh, and what is MAP at 39?

    MAP should show barometric pressure (~100 kPa at sea level).

    Can you log RPM...?

    Check that CKP and CMP sensors are wired correctly.
